Sec. 212.306. CIVIL ACTION FOR RECEIVERSHIP.
(a)After a final determination that an undeveloped parcel of land is abandoned, unoccupied, and tax delinquent, the municipality shall bring a civil action to have the parcel placed in a receivership. On a final determination that an undeveloped parcel of land is abandoned, unoccupied, and tax delinquent as provided by this subchapter, an owner's or lienholder's rights and legal interests are extinguished, subject to the provisions of this subchapter regarding any net proceeds resulting from the disposition of the property, and transferred to the receiver.
